Caffeine monohydrate is a hydrated form of caffeine, a naturally occurring xanthine alkaloid, commonly supplied as an active pharmaceutical ingredient for use in pharmaceutical manufacturing and compounding. It possesses a polar, heterocyclic structure and appears as a crystalline solid.
